클래스

파일스트림에 관련된 클래스는 3가지가 있다.

파일 연결하기

open함수

파일스트림에 연결하려면 open함수를 사용한다.

void open (const char* fileName, ios_base::openmode mode = ios_base::in);

void open (const string& fileName, ios_base::openmode mode = ios_base::in);

		ifstream fp("filename.txt");
    if(!fp){
        cerr<<"FILE NOT FOUND\\n";
        exit();
    }

fail함수

if(fp.fail()){
        cerr<<"FILE NOT FOUND\\n";
        exit();
    }

파일 연결해제

close함수

close를 작성하지 않아도 자동으로 연결해제해준다.

fp.close();